An uncomfortable book about relationships is an autobiographical book written by investigative reporter neil strauss, covering his attempts to form and maintain a longterm relationship following his years in the seduction community the truth is a followup to strausss earlier the game 2005, which chronicled his years in the seduction community. Neils autobiography of transformation from being a womanizing sex addict, through therapy, concluding with commitment.

Neil darrow strauss, also known by the pen names style and chris powles born march 9, 1969 is an american author, journalist and ghostwriter.
